Embodiment 1
[0060] Design and synthesis of embodiment 1SOE-PCR primers
[0061] According to the gene sequence of simian MeV virus, SOE-PCR amplification primers were designed using the principle of overlap extension PCR (SOE-PCR). The primer sequences are as follows:
[0071] The mixture was pre-denatured at 95 °C for 5 min, denatured at 94 °C for 1 min, annealed at 60 °C for 30 s, extended at 72 °C for 1 min, 15 cycles, with a total extension of 10 min at 72 °C.
[0075] The mixture was pre-denatured at 95 °C for 5 min, denatured at 94 °C for 1 min, annealed at 63 °C for 30 s, extended at 72 °C for 1 min, 30 cycles, and a total extension of 10 min at 72 °C.
[0084] pMD18T-MeV and pGEX-4T-1 were digested with EcoRI and XhoI respectively, and the digested target fragments were gel recovered. Connect the recovered target fragments, the connection system is as follows:
[0087] The ligation product was transformed into BL21(DE3)pLysS competent cells, the positive colonies were screened by ampicillin resistance, and the plasmid was extracted for identification by PvuⅠ digestion. The result is as figure 2 shown. The positively identified plasmid was named pGEX-4T-MeV.

Abstract
The invention mainly relates to immuno comb array test paper for detecting an antibody of a simian MeV (measlesvirus) as well as a preparation method and an application. A recombinant plasmid pGEX-4T-MeV for establishment of an immuno comb array is shown in the sequence table Seq No.4. An upper primer MeVF in a primer pair for establishment of the recombinant plasmid is shown in the sequence table Seq No.1, a lower primer MeVR1 of the primer pair is shown in the sequence table Seq No.2, and a lower primer MeVR2 of the primer pair is shown in the sequence table Seq No.3. The establishment method comprises the following steps: the SOE (splicing overlapping extension)-PCR (polymerasechain reaction) primer pair is designed according to the nucleotide sequence of the simian MeV, simian MeV genes are amplified through SOE-PCR, and the recombinant plasmid pGEX-4T-MeV is established; finally, the immuno comb array for quickly detecting the antibody in blood or serum of an experimental monkey is prepared with a film chromatographic technique according to the enzyme linked immunosorbent assay principle and has good stability, specificity, sensitivity and repeatability.
Description
technical field [0001] The invention relates to a detection method in the field of biotechnology and the technical field of antigens, in particular to an immune comb detection method for monkey MeV virusantibody and a detection kit thereof. Background technique [0002] Measles is an acute infectious disease of humans and other primates caused by measlesvirus (Measles virus, MeV), and it is one of the diseases that must be strictly controlled in monkey farms. Once an outbreak occurs, its spread is fast and difficult to control. Measles virus is a stable monotype virus, which is difficult to eliminate completely, which interferes with experimental research. In recent years, the number of experimental monkeys in my country has grown rapidly, with a total of more than 200,000. The import and export trade volume of experimental monkeys is increasing year by year.
